Plot Summary

Three friends see life in the city. Ana (Hilda Koronel) becomes the mistress of wealthy, married Roy (Dindo Fernando). Candy (Maria Isabel Lopez) leaves her boyfriend Dick (Raul Aragon) for a much-older, wealthy man, Peter (Eddie Garcia), and becomes suicidal when she finds out that Peter is actually married. After a long, fruitless search, Millie (Lorna Tolentino) finds true love--where it had always been. In the end they reflect on the things they should never have done in the first place, wondering what might have been if these tomorrows had been their yesterdays. Written by Boots Guy
